  AATF is seeking a dynamic, proactive, and experienced agricultural expert to coordinate the Project on Scaling out Water Efficient Maize and other Climate-Smart Maize Technologies in Sub-Saharan Africa. This will be carried out to implement the Maize Commodity Value Chain Compact initiative, which is part of the Technologies for African Agricultural Transformation (TAAT) program supported by African Development Bank (AfDB).
Project Background:
The Technologies for African Agricultural Transformation (TAAT) program has been initiated by AfDB as part of its Feed Africa Initiative with support from additional donors. The main objective is to harness high-impact agricultural technologies for raising agricultural productivity, mitigating risks and promoting diversification and post-harvest investment across selected agricultural commodity chains.
The Position:
This is an international position. It shall provide technical and managerial leadership in all aspects of the Maize Compact, overseeing the work of implementing partners, and ensuring timely and high-quality delivery of activities and reporting. The position will be based at AATF’s headquarters in Nairobi, Kenya and will report within AATF to the Director Commercialization..

Job Responsibilities:
• Lead the Commodity Technology Delivery Compact (CTDC) of Maize Value Chain and the development of all necessary submissions for approval by the TAAT Clearinghouse.
• Oversee day-to-day management and implementation of maize compact activities in close collaboration with country implementation teams.
• Guide the Regional Member Countries (RMCs) to prepare food technology outreach campaigns for the CTDC for submission to the Clearinghouse of the Regional Technology Delivery Infrastructure (RTDI)
• Prepare and submit from the CTDC a list of technologies to be deployed and the resources required, to the RTDI, specifically the Project Steering Committee (PSC) through the Clearinghouse who will review and approve the appropriate technologies.
• Lead in undertaking the activities of the CTDC which include: agreeing with RMCs on approaches to deploy technologies, defining target areas, mobilizing all actors across the maize value chain and designing and implementing wide-scale farmer extension model
• Facilitate the implementation of these maize value chain activities in all target countries and participate in the monitoring of progress made towards achieving Maize compact and TAAT set goals.
• Provide support to all public and private sector partners in each participating country and ensure that they are fully and actively engaged.
• Establish good linkages with lead compact institution to ensure that administrative support is provided for fiduciary services such as procurement and financial management.
• In close consultation and collaboration with the Forum for Agricultural Research in Africa (FARA) ensure that capacity is built in all needed areas for various stakeholders within the value chain.
• In close consultation and collaboration with the International Food Policy Research Institute (IFPRI), ensure that all policy related issues that can affect maize value chain transformation within target countries are effectively addressed.
• Support the development of young Agripreneurs through demonstration and training in close collaboration with the ENABLE-TAAT Compact.
• Ensure that quarterly and annual consolidated technical and financial reports for the compact are prepared and submitted to the program management office on schedule.
• Present the activities, results, impacts and outcomes of the value chain at professional, donor and other stakeholders’ meetings
• Carry out any other duties as may be assigned by the Program Management and/or Institutional management office to meet the objectives of the value chain.
